Sermon Notes

This month we have been considering the possibilities of queer readings of our scripture. We have considered hundreds of years of rabbinic questioning, modern scholarship, and longstanding reflections. The texts so far have been from the Hebrew Scriptures (Old Testament), and these interpretations have been just that, possibilities of interpreting these stories through a queer lens.

This week we move into a story from the New Testament, and consider how the gospel changes these possibilities. We are also moving beyond interpretive conjecture to an individual that is positively and intentionally identified as a gendered ‘other.’ We will see how the author of Acts commends the inclusion of this person despite their differences in ethnicity and gender conformity.
